Section 5: Disqualifications for Registration

The Chhattisgarh Gram Panchayat (Registration of Coloniser Terms and Conditions) Rules, 1999.State Rules of Chhattisgarh · 1994

Anyperson, registerep. Society registered by Registrar, Firms and Societies, C~-operative Society. in case.

of any other Society Director elected by the Society shall not be eligiblefor registration, if- i

(a) any informatioll given .in the applicatio'p is not correct or the information is incomplete.

(b)The financial condition of the applicant is not satisfactory.

(ii)has been convicted by a court in India,-

(a) for an offencenot fallingunder sub-clause (i)and convicted and sentenced to imprisonment for a period of not less than six months, or

(b) for contravention of any provisions of the Madhya Pradesh Nagariya Kshetro Ke Bhoomihim Vyakti (Pattadhruti Adhikaron Ka Pradan Kiya Jana) Adhiniyam, 1984 (No. 14 of 1954), or of any law providing for the prevention ofhoarding or profiting or of adulteration of food or drugs unless a further . period of six years had elapsed since his release.

Explanation. - In these clause,-

(a) "Lawproviding for the p::-eventionof hoarding or profiteering" means any law or any order, rule or notification having the force of law provided for,-

(i) the regulation ofproduction or manufacture of any essential commodity,

(ii) the control of price at which any essential commodity may be bought or sold,

(iii) the regulation of acquisition, possession, storage, transportation, distribution, disposal, use or consumption of any -- .--essenti~.commodity, .---.. -- .- ---.. -:----.---.-_..,---:------~::.---;-.-:.--------. ~--------.-

(iv) the prohibition of the withholding from sale of any essential commodity, ordinarily kept for sale,

(b) "Drug" shall have the meaning assigned to it in the Drugs and Cosmetics Act, 1940 (No.23 of 1940),

(c) "Essential Commodity" shall have the same meaning as assigned to it in the Essential Commodities Act, 1955 (No. 10 of 1955),

(d) If the registration certificate of the applicant was canceled earlier under rule 7 or 13,

(e)The competent court has declared him as of u~sound mind.
